2. To God be glory, peace on earth

1 To God be glory, peace on earth,
To all mankind good will!
We bless, we praise, we worship Thee,
And glorify Thee still.

2 And thanks for Thy great glory give,
That fills our soul with light;
O Lord, our heavenly King, the God
And Father of all might!

3 And Thou, begotten Son of God,
Before time had begun;
O Jesus Christ, Thou Lamb of God,
The Father's only Son:

4 Have mercy, Thou that tak'st the sins
Of all the world away!
Have mercy, Savior of mankind,
And hear us when we pray!

5 O Thou, who sitt'st at God's right hand,
Upon the Father's throne,
Have mercy on us, Thou, O Christ,
Who art the Holy One!

6 Thou only, with the Holy Ghost,
Whom earth and heaven adore,
In glory of the Father art
Most high forevermore.

Text Information
First Line: To God be glory, peace on earth
Publication Date: 1918
Source: Tate and Brady's New Version
Notes: Now Public Domain. Tune: NUN DANKET ALL UND BRINGET EHR
